Common Emergency Situation Dental Procedures and Rates



Emergency situation oral services typically consist of procedures such as extractions, fillings, and root canals, each with differing associated costs. Removals, where a tooth is removed, can range from $75 to $450 per tooth depending upon the complexity. Fillings, made use of to deal with dental caries, usually price between $100 to $300 per dental filling. Origin canals, a treatment to deal with infected tooth pulp, may range from $500 to $1500 per tooth.

Tips for Handling Emergency Situation Dental Expenditures



To much better navigate unanticipated dental expenses, think about applying functional techniques for handling emergency situation dental expenditures effectively. To start with, see to it to have oral insurance policy or a dental financial savings plan in place. These alternatives can help in reducing the monetary burden of emergency procedures.



In addition, some dentists use internal financing or payment plans, which can make it easier to cover the expenses with time.

An additional idea is to check out different therapy choices with your dentist. In many cases, there might be more affordable options that still resolve your dental emergency situation successfully. It's also vital to prioritize your oral wellness to prevent future emergency situations.

Regular oral check-ups and exercising great oral hygiene can assist avoid expensive emergency situation treatments over time.

Finally, take into consideration alloting a tiny reserve particularly for dental expenses. Having a monetary barrier for unforeseen oral prices can give comfort and guarantee you're gotten ready for any type of future emergencies.
